What is the difference between Full Time Hospitality Professor vs Part Time Hospitality Instructor?
| Aspect | Full Time Hospitality Professor | Part Time Hospitality Instructor |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Typically requires a master's or doctorate in hospitality, tourism, or related fields | Usually requires a relevant bachelor's or master's degree, with some roles accepting industry experience |
| Work Environment | Full-time academic setting, primarily at colleges or universities | Part-time teaching at educational institutions, often on a contractual basis |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Universities, colleges, and higher education institutions | Community colleges, vocational schools, or industry training programs |
In summary, a Full Time Hospitality Professor typically holds advanced degrees and works full-time in academic settings, focusing on teaching and research. In contrast, a Part Time Hospitality Instructor usually has industry experience or relevant credentials and teaches on a contractual basis, often supplementing income or gaining teaching experience.

Our Community
Our nationally recognized Division of Interior Design, established in 1916, is one of the nation's oldest interior design programs and is accredited by the Council for Interior Design Accreditation. Our mission is to provide a student-centric learning environment with faculty who emphasize excellence in design education, innovative research, and service to the community while preparing students to join the professional practice of interior design. Our close team of faculty works together to mentor students through a curriculum that balances creative design thinking with technical expertise across all major market sectors-residential, retail, hospitality, education, healthcare, and workplace design.
The division helps shape an exceptional student experience as defined by U.S. News & World Reports: community-engaged work in collaboration with the nationally acclaimed Institute for Quality Communities, an annual semester-long Rome Program, a national and international professional internship program, student work recognized in national competitions with professional organizations including IIDA, ASID, IDEC, IES, and NEWH, Gibbs Design in Action Awards, the three-time Douglas Haskell Award-winning student journal Telesis, multiple Metropolis Future100 students, and Solar Decathlon/BuildingsNEXT Student Design Competition award winners .

About the Christopher C. Gibbs College of Architecture
The Christopher C. Gibbs College of Architecture brings together more than 1,100 students across seven disciplines: Architecture, Construction Science, Environmental Design, Interior Design, Landscape Architecture, Regional and City Planning, and Urban Design. The College serves as a hub for interdisciplinary collaboration and public impact, hosting the national Placemaking Conference and supporting community partnerships across Oklahoma. About the University of Oklahoma
Founded in 1890, the University of Oklahoma (OU) is a Carnegie R1 Institution with $416.6 million in annual research expenditures and more than 34,000 students across three campuses in Norman, Oklahoma City, and Tulsa. OU is advancing an ambitious vision to shape the future through discovery, creativity, and innovation, as outlined in the Lead On, University Strategic Plan (https://ou.edu/leadon/strategic-plan).
Norman offers the atmosphere of a vibrant college town within the Oklahoma City metropolitan area. The region combines affordability with cultural vitality, strong K-12 schools, and nationally recognized works of architecture and landscape architecture. Home to the 2025 NBA champions and a host site for events during the 2028 Olympics, Oklahoma City reflects a growing international profile. Oklahoma's 39 Native Nations shape a context where faculty and students engage in collaborative work that links design to place, culture, and community.
